The Power of Y Combinator
Y Combinator's success can be measured by the countless startups it has backed, including Airbnb, Stripe, and Dropbox. With its unique model of providing seed funding and mentorship to early-stage startups, Y Combinator has been able to create a thriving ecosystem that fosters innovation and growth. Altman's role as president has been instrumental in shaping this ecosystem and ensuring its continued success.
